Biography

Enzo Bartolini was a member of the famed Scarronzoni crew who competed during the 1930s and 40s. They were all Livorno dockworkers. After winning the 1932 Olympic silver medal in the eights, the crew from Unione Canottieri Livornesi won gold at the 1933 European Championships. They later won a bronze medal at the 1938 Europeans. Bartolini was Italian Champion with the eights in 1935-36 and 1939-40.
